What is a marshmallow mostly made of?

At their most basic, marshmallows are simply comprised of a sugar solution beaten together with a food gum, such as gelatin or xanthan gum.

Is roasting marshmallows a chemical reaction?

Well, maybe not burnt — but definitely toasted. Heating the marshmallow over the fire can make the sugar caramelize, a chemical reaction that produces the brown color and toasted flavor.

Is Marshmallow a veg?

Technically, marshmallows aren’t vegetarian. They contain gelatin, which is an animal protein. Generally though, marshmallows fall into the non-vegetarian category. Gelatin is made up of the ligaments, tendons, and skin of animals, predominantly pigs and cows, which are boiled to extract a protein called collagen.

What is the flavor of marshmallow?

Flavors. Unless a variation of the standard marshmallow is being made, vanilla is always used as the flavoring. The vanilla can either be added in extract form, or by infusing the vanilla beans in the sugar syrup during cooking. This is the best technique to get an even distribution of flavor throughout the marshmallow …
